Output 35e51a17cd036f39a9a41eacc3292cf436b1fa96f81eed667592911fa5581ce8:0

value
27627107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82a2409f5f29e03e96c63823896f88d082c2dab0 OP_EQUAL
address
3Dbk8yhHTRo5nRTVSGyVn5dKUbgMntReJd
transaction
35e51a17cd036f39a9a41eacc3292cf436b1fa96f81eed667592911fa5581ce8
spent
true